Antique police nab two most wanted persons

By Jennifer P. Rendon

Two of the most wanted persons in Antique province were arrested in separate police operations on July 11, 2022.

The suspects were identified as Anecito Aungon, 70, construction worker and residing at Barangay Caridad, Culasi, Antique and Gregorio Leonidas Jr., 42, of Barangay Calacja 2, Hamtic, Antique.

Aungon is the second most wanted person of Sebaste town. Members of Sebaste Municipal Police Station collared him around 3:30 in the afternoon at Barangay Bacalan, Sebaste.

The elderly suspect was the subject of an arrest warrant for acts of lasciviousness in relation to Republic Act 7610 (Child Prostitution and Other Sexual Abuse) docketed under Criminal Case Number 22-C-039-CR.

Judge Josefina Fulo Muego of the Regional Trial Court Branch 13 in Culasi, Antique issued the arrest warrant on April 29, 2022. Bail was set at P180,000.

Meanwhile, Leonidas, the fifth most wanted persons of Western Visayas and No. 1 most wanted person in Antique, was arrested around 10 p.m. Monday.

Members of the Hamtic Municipal Police Station, Antique Provincial Intelligence Unit, Regional Intelligence Division 6, and 1st Antique Provincial Mobile Force Company nabbed the suspect by virtue of an arrest warrant for rape in Criminal Case Number 2022-05-10179 to 2022-05-10182 and violation of Republic Act 7610.

Judge Jojo Cruz Cruzat of RTC Branch 11 in San Jose, Antique issued the warrant on June 16, 2022.

He was not allowed to post bail.

The two suspects are now detained.
